出 处:《中国生物制品学杂志》2015年第12期1265-1268,共4页Chinese Journal of Biologicals
摘 要:目的探讨MF59佐剂对肠道病毒71型(enterovirus 71,EV71)灭活疫苗诱导小鼠体液免疫应答的影响。方法将ICR小鼠随机分成10组:MF59佐剂+不同含量EV71灭活抗原(50 EU、100 EU)组、Al(OH)3佐剂0.5 mg+不同含量EV71灭活抗原(50 EU、100 EU)组和PBS阴性对照组,每组10只,分别经小鼠后肢肌肉和腹腔注射,200μl/只,共免疫2次,间隔4周(0、28 d)。分别于初免和加强免疫后28 d,采集小鼠尾静脉血,分离血清,采用微量中和试验法检测小鼠血清抗体水平。结果除阴性对照组外,各组小鼠血清抗体阳转率及中和抗体GMT值均随免疫剂量和免疫时间的延长呈升高趋势。初免后28 d,抗原含量为50 EU(低剂量)和100 EU(高剂量)各组中和抗体GMT均较低,组间差异均无统计学意义(P>0.05)。加强免疫后28 d,低剂量各组小鼠血清中和抗体GMT与初免比较均略有升高(P>0.05);高剂量各组小鼠血清中和抗体GMT与初免比较均明显升高,其中MF59佐剂肌肉注射组血清中和抗体GMT值最高(274.40),显著高于铝佐剂肌肉注射组(P<0.05)。结论 MF59佐剂可显著增强EV71灭活疫苗诱导小鼠的体液免疫应答。Objective To investigate the effect of MF59 adjuvant on humoral immune response induced by inactivated enterovirus 71 vaccine in mice. Methods ICR mice were randomly divided into ten groups, ten for each, and inoculated twice with MF59 adjuvant + inactivated EV71 vaccine at dosages of 50 and 100 EU, 0. 5 mg aluminum hydroxide adju-vant + inactivated EV71 vaccine at dosages of 50 and 100 EU and PBS as negative control, each in a volume of 200 μl,by i. m. and i. p. routes, respectively, at an interval of 4 weeks(on days 0 and 28). Serum samples were collected 28 d after the first and the second injection respectively, and determined for antibody level by micro-neutralization test. Results Except those in negative control groups, both the antibody positive conversion rates and GMTs of neutralizing antibody in sera of mice in various groups showed increasing tendencies with the increasing dosage and time. The GMTs of neutraliz-ing antibody in the mice 28 d after the first injection with vaccine at dosages of 50 and 100 EU were relatively low, which showed no significant difference in various groups(P〉0. 05). However, 28 d after the second injection, the GMTs of mice injected with vaccine at a dosage of 50 EU increased slightly(P〉0. 05), while those at 100 EU increased significantly, as compared with those after the first injection. The GMT in MF59 adjuvant + 100 EU vaccine group was the highest(274. 40), which was significantly higher than that in the mice injected i.m. with the vaccine at the same dosage using aluminum hydroxide adjuvant(P〈0. 05). Conclusion MF59 adjuvant enhanced the humoral immune response induced by inactivated EV71 vaccine in mice.
